 "The thrust line is low eliminating induced drag."

 This thrust line position does nothing to eliminate induced
 drag due to the thrust line being out of line with the major
 drag sources.

 It also has nothing to do with induced drag due to lift.
 All airplanes have induced drag due to lift regardless
 of the position of the thrust line.
